Co-Owner Additions
A co-owner may install the Trapp/108 Beige storm door. It is the only
approved storm door. A brass kick plate is allowed.
A co-owner may install additional electrical outlets at the rear of the unit.
These outlets may not be tied in with the common electricity. Any co-owners who
are found to be in violation of this regulation will be responsible for
restoring the common electricity. If the Association is forced to hire a
contractor to restore the electricity, the co-owner found in violation will be
responsible for the cost incurred.
A co-owner may install frost-free water spigots at the rear of the unit. There
will be no further responsibility for the Association.
A co-owner may install lighting on porches, and along the sidewalk between the
sidewalk and the garage, around the patio or deck in the rear of the unit at
there own risk.
Front Light Sensor. Any sensor that inserts into the current light fixture at
the front entrance is allowed without approval.
All other additions to the outside of the unit must have Board approval.
